A variety of extremely talented instructors will assist you to become a more comfortable rider (for yourself and the horse). Our instructors teach a balanced seat, which will enables clinic participants to improve their skill in dressage, elementary jumping and trail riding. You will receive hands-on experience in stable management, groundwork and some jumping, combined with trail riding over our many miles of trails. You'll witness Farrier "hot shoeing", plus lungeing and harnessing demonstrations. Morning sessions provide instruction in stable management (feeds and feeding, stall care and proper handling of horses, grooming, tacking, bathing and medicating). Also included are riding lessons with no more than three to a class, followed by rides out on the trail daily. Afternoon sessions provide time for additional lessons in our indoor arena, or instruction in trail riding skills to help you remain comfortable during many long hours in the saddle. Whether your interest is only to improve as a pleasure rider or to prepare for another "distance" ride holiday, this clinic will help you achieve your goals. This special consists of one and a half days riding through the mountains, along beaver ponds, through streams, birch groves and by several country estates.~ Minimum 3 - Maximum 6 ~ GREENMOUNTAIN INN-TO-INN RIDE: FOR THE STRONG INTERMEDIATE AND ADVANCED RIDERS 6 Days / 5 Nights / 4 Full days of riding (approx. 5 - 6 hours riding on Days 2, 3, 4 & 5) The distance between inns can vary somewhat based on weather conditions. Generally between 20-25 miles over sometimes rough terrain are covered daily. Sunday: Arrive at the Kedron Valley Inn during the afternoon and meet your host before dinner. The Kedron is an 1828 New England inn with queen canopy beds, heirloom quilts, award-winning cuisine and a private swimming lake with two white-sand beaches. Voted "Inn of the Year" by inn-goers. A/C dining patio with extensive flower gardens. Monday: Riders are introduced to their horses. Then ride through the beautiful countryside to Echo Lake Inn, located in Vermont's beautiful lakes region, tucked away in the tiny hamlet of Tyson. It is an authentic historical inn, having hosted many dignitaries such as Presidents Coolidge and McKinley, Thomas Edison, Harvey Firestone and Henry Ford. For summer visitors, the Inn offers tennis, pool and boating on Echo Lake. Tuesday: explore the woods past centuries-old stone fences following single-tract trails through the woods of Cavendish to the Crown Point road built by a British general in 1759 to the 18th century Inn at Weathersfield where the innkeepers are musicians and gourmet cooks as well. Wednesday: Riding through an army corps of engineers flood plain across the Black River to the climb up the side of Mt. Ascutney to Windsor for the night at the National Historic Register mansion, Juniper Hill Inn, one of "The Best Places to Kiss in New England". Thursday: Tranquil farmlands, wooded hillside trails, country dirt roads, stone fences and pre-colonial ruins can be seen along the ride to the Kedron Valley Inn in the small village of South Woodstock.
